Record-Breaking Short Days Ahead as Earth Spins Faster

Recent observations show that Earth is spinning faster, leading to some of the shortest days ever recorded. July 22 is set to become the second-shortest day in history, with Earth expected to spin 1.34 milliseconds faster than usual. This summer has already witnessed record-breaking short days, causing concern among scientists about the implications of this phenomenon. Experts are investigating the reasons behind this accelerated rotation, although the exact cause remains unclear. As a result, timekeepers are considering unprecedented measures to adjust to the changing length of days. With further acceleration anticipated, including a notable shift on August 5, the impact on our daily lives is drawing increasing attention.
